--- external help file: ImportExcel-help.xml Module Name: ImportExcel online version: null schema: 2.0.0 --- # Add-PivotTable ## SYNOPSIS Adds a PivotTable \(and optional PivotChart\) to a workbook. ## SYNTAX ### ChartbyParams \(Default\) ```text Add-PivotTable -PivotTableName [-Address ] [-ExcelPackage ] [-SourceWorkSheet ] [-SourceRange ] [-PivotRows ] [-PivotData ] [-PivotColumns ] [-PivotFilter ] [-PivotDataToColumn] [-PivotTotals ] [-NoTotalsInPivot] [-GroupDateRow ] [-GroupDatePart ] [-GroupNumericRow ] [-GroupNumericMin ] [-GroupNumericMax ] [-GroupNumericInterval ] [-PivotNumberFormat ] [-PivotTableStyle ] [-IncludePivotChart] [-ChartTitle ] [-ChartHeight ] [-ChartWidth ] [-ChartRow ] [-ChartColumn ] [-ChartRowOffSetPixels ] [-ChartColumnOffSetPixels ] [-ChartType ] [-NoLegend] [-ShowCategory] [-ShowPercent] [-Activate] [-PassThru] [] ``` ### ChartbyDef ```text Add-PivotTable -PivotTableName [-Address ] [-ExcelPackage ] [-SourceWorkSheet ] [-SourceRange ] [-PivotRows ] [-PivotData ] [-PivotColumns ] [-PivotFilter ] [-PivotDataToColumn] [-PivotTotals ] [-NoTotalsInPivot] [-GroupDateRow ] [-GroupDatePart ] [-GroupNumericRow ] [-GroupNumericMin ] [-GroupNumericMax ] [-GroupNumericInterval ] [-PivotNumberFormat ] [-PivotTableStyle ] -PivotChartDefinition [-Activate] [-PassThru] [] ``` ## DESCRIPTION If the PivotTable already exists, the source data will be updated. ## EXAMPLES ### EXAMPLE 1 ```text PS\> $excel = Get-Service | Export-Excel -Path test.xlsx -WorksheetName Services -PassThru -AutoSize -DisplayPropertySet -TableName ServiceTable -Title "Services on $Env:COMPUTERNAME" Add-PivotTable -ExcelPackage $excel -PivotTableName ServiceSummary -SourceRange $excel.Workbook.Worksheets\[1\].Tables\[0\].Address -PivotRows Status -PivotData Name -NoTotalsInPivot -Activate Close-ExcelPackage $excel -Show ``` This exports data to new workbook and creates a table with the data in it. The Pivot table is added on its own page, the table created in the first command is used as the source for the PivotTable; which counts the service names in for each Status. At the end the Pivot page is made active. ### EXAMPLE 2 ```text PS\> $chartdef = New-ExcelChartDefinition -Title "Gross and net by city and product" -ChartType ColumnClustered ` -Column 11 -Width 500 -Height 360 -YMajorUnit 500 -YMinorUnit 100 -YAxisNumberformat "$#,##0" -LegendPosition Bottom $excel = ConvertFrom-Csv @" Product, City, Gross, Net Apple, London , 300, 250 Orange, London , 400, 350 Banana, London , 300, 200 Orange, Paris, 600, 500 Banana, Paris, 300, 200 Apple, New York, 1200,700 "@ | Export-Excel -Path "test.xlsx" -TableStyle Medium13 -tablename "RawData" -PassThru Add-PivotTable -PivotTableName Sales -Address $excel.Workbook.Worksheets[1].Cells["F1"] ` -SourceWorkSheet $excel.Workbook.Worksheets[1] -PivotRows City -PivotColumns Product -PivotData @{Gross="Sum";Net="Sum"} ` -PivotNumberFormat "$#,##0.00" -PivotTotals Both -PivotTableStyle Medium12 -PivotChartDefinition $chartdef Close-ExcelPackage -show $excel ``` This script starts by defining a chart. Then it exports some data to an XLSX file and keeps the file open. The next step is to add the pivot table, normally this would be on its own sheet in the workbook, but here -Address is specified to place it beside the data. The Add-Pivot table is given the chart definition and told to create a tale using the City field to create rows, the Product field to create columns and the data should be the sum of the gross field and the sum of the net field; grand totals for both gross and net are included for rows \(Cities\) and columns \(Products\) and the data is explicitly formatted as a currency. Note that in the chart definition the number format for the axis does not include any fraction part. ### EXAMPLE 3 ```text PS> $excel = Convertfrom-csv @" Location,OrderDate,quantity Boston,1/1/2017,100 New York,1/21/2017,200 Boston,1/11/2017,300 New York,1/9/2017,400 Boston,1/18/2017,500 Boston,2/1/2017,600 New York,2/21/2017,700 New York,2/11/2017,800 Boston,2/9/2017,900 Boston,2/18/2017,1000 New York,1/1/2018,100 Boston,1/21/2018,200 New York,1/11/2018,300 Boston,1/9/2018,400 New York,1/18/2018,500 Boston,2/1/2018,600 Boston,2/21/2018,700 New York,2/11/2018,800 New York,2/9/2018,900 Boston,2/18/2018,1000 "@ | Select-Object -Property @{n="OrderDate";e={[datetime]::ParseExact($_.OrderDate,"M/d/yyyy",(Get-Culture))}}, Location, Quantity | Export-Excel "test2.xlsx" -PassThru -AutoSize Set-ExcelColumn -Worksheet $excel.sheet1 -Column 1 -NumberFormat 'Short Date' $pt = Add-PivotTable -PassThru -PivotTableName "ByDate" -Address $excel.Sheet1.cells["F1"] -SourceWorkSheet $excel.Sheet1 -PivotRows location,orderdate -PivotData @{'quantity'='sum'} -GroupDateRow orderdate -GroupDatePart 'Months,Years' -PivotTotals None $pt.RowFields[0].SubtotalTop=$false $pt.RowFields[0].Compact=$false Close-ExcelPackage $excel -Show ``` Here the data contains dates formatted as strings using US format. These are converted to DateTime objects before being exported to Excel; the "OrderDate" column is formatted with the local short-date style. Then the PivotTable is added; it groups information by date and location, the date is split into years and then months. No grand totals are displayed. The Pivot table object is caught in a variable, and the "Location" column has its subtotal moved from the top to the bottom of each location section, and the "Compact" option is disabled to prevent "Year" moving into the same column as location. Finally the workbook is saved and shown in Excel. ## PARAMETERS ### -PivotTableName Name for the new PivotTable - this will be the name of a sheet in the Workbook. ```yaml Type: String Parameter Sets:
